Network Administrator II

Maryland, Frederick, 21701 Frederick USA

Required Qualifications
  • Associates degree or equivalent certifications/training/experience in information technology, computer science, engineering or related field.
  • Four (4) years full time experience providing network administration within a large scale Ethernet network infrastructure including experience administrating Windows and / or Linux servers.
  • Comptia Network+ or Cisco CCNA certification.
  • Three (3) years’ experience installing, troubleshooting, implementing configurations and maintaining access and distribution layer network switches and/or routers and other network related equipment.
  • Experience with and ability to implement, configure and troubleshoot Windows Servers and services, Active Directory, network shares, desktop management, group policies, package and distribute network based applications, etc.
  • Experience and broad knowledge of routing protocols, switch protocols, TCP/IP, QOS, VLANs, ACL’s, DHCP, DNS, TFTP, SNMP, SMTP, POE, RFC’s, Ethernet and other network protocols, etc.
  • Demonstrated experience with network monitoring tools, preferably Soarwinds and WUG.
  • Demonstrated experience performing and analyzing network packet captures using packet analyzers such as Wireshark.
  • Demonstrated experience with and knowledge of Windows Server.
  • Ability to work off-hours as needed / required.
  • Demonstrated ability to work with minimal supervision.
  • Demonstrated ability to independently and effectively complete work assignments and projects in a timely fashion.
  • Capable of performing the essential functions of the position with or without reasonable accommodations.

Preferred Qualifications
  • Experience with VMWare or other virtualization technologies.
  • Experience or good understanding of Microsoft SCCM or related desktop management technology.
  • Experience with Virtual Desktop Infrastructure or related technology.
  • Knowledge of storage environment and how it interrelates with systems infrastructure.
  • Experience implementing high availability network systems and network load balancing.
  • Familiarity with the FCPS policies, goals and programs.
  • Work experience in K-12 educational setting.

Essential Functions Reporting directly to the Supervisor of Network Infrastructure and Security, the Network Administrator II provides technical direction and support of all communication (LAN/ MAN) systems infrastructure including requirements, planning and implementation of network services for buildings and systems. Performs network related duties with a primary focus on network access layer, distribution layer and server/desktop administration.
  • Manage the day-to-day operations of network infrastructure including LAN, network resources, server/desktop infrastructure and systems management. This includes scheduling upgrades and maintenance that minimally impact core business and instructional functions. Performs off hour upgrades, installing patches, service packs, maintenance releases, troubleshooting, etc.
  • Installs, configures, maintains and troubleshoots all network resources including, LAN / MAN network infrastructure, servers/desktops, client / server applications, network sub-systems, and IP communication links.
  • Implements and maintains network security as mandated by state, county and internal requirements. Performs routine network audits and vulnerability assessments, verifies network security compliance as directed by management.
  • Performs multi-tiered incident, change management, problem resolution and end-user support.
  • Monitors faults, performance, and capacity issues; prepares remediation reports and documentation.
  • Proactively researches, analyzes, identifies and resolves trends of utilization or errors and implement appropriate performance tuning and troubleshooting techniques.
  • Continuously identifies opportunities for process and quality improvement and implements applicable technologies and / or process changes.
  • Implement and configure highly available infrastructure including design and test of fail-over services, fault tolerance, disaster recovery, load balancing, etc.
  • Implement and configure systems management and proactive monitoring tools; troubleshoots and resolves identified telecommunication and network issues.
  • Implement and oversee backup systems. Protect all systems and end user data: schedule and maintain onsite and offsite backups, review backup logs, develop and maintain backup procedures, documenting recovery plans and implement new backup technologies.
  • Document all network administration processes and installation procedures.
  • Interfaces with internal and external customers and vendors to determine network infrastructure needs.
  • Updates job knowledge by participating in educational opportunities; reading professional publications; maintaining personal networks; participating in professional organizations.

Other Essential Functions
  • Remain technically current and competent by learning new technologies and obtaining certifications as requested by management.
  • Manage and oversee network bills and services, manage purchasing of servers, distribution layer, access layer and related equipment, open and work with TAC cases to resolve issues.
  • Performs other duties as assigned by the Supervisor of Network Infrastructure and Security.
